HP announce three pronged Web OS assault

The latest rumblings from the HP camp suggest that new devices supporting their Web OS platform – including a netbook – may be just around the corner.
Following on from the Palm Pre Web OS smartphone – and HP’s purchase of Palm, the company that developed Web OS last decade – HP announced via an introductory video that it would be launching Web OS on a “phone and a slate and a netbook”.
Well we know that a slate device is in the pipeline in the form of the HP Topaz, but as yet no netbooks have been rumoured featuring Web OS.
Evidentally un-phased by the flattening of netbook sales over the past 12 months, it looks as if HP are fully prepared to take the plunge with this one, and unleash Web OS in the netbook format.
Internet chatter is speculating that HP will be forced to completely redevelop the operating system for a larger desktop – given the current trend in netbooks with 10 inch displays, it looks likely that this will be the case.
Further details of HP’s foray back into the netbook market are expected at the Web OS event on February 9th.
